– ACCOUNTANT Company: VENKATA SAI ALUMINIUM TRADE LINKS Business: Aluminium & uPVC | Hardware | Glass Hardware | ACP | APP | HPL | Particle Boards Location: Bengaluru Position: Accountant Experience: 2–5 years preferred Employment Type: Full-time Job Purpose: We are looking for a responsible and detail-oriented Accountant to manage day-to-day accounting, billing, purchase and sales entries, GST-related work, collections, payments and reconciliation. The person should be comfortable working with ERP/Tally, Excel and computerised billing systems and must maintain accurate records without pending entries. Key Responsibilities1.
Sales &
- BillingPrepare sales invoices accurately. Enter sales invoices, credit notes and debit notes in ERP/Tally. Verify customer name, GSTIN, rates, quantities, GST and totals before billing. Maintain proper records of cancelled/revised invoices. Coordinate with sales staff for pending bills and documentation. 2.
Purchase
AccountingEnter purchase invoices into ERP/Tally. Verify supplier GSTIN, invoice number, taxable value, GST and total amount. Match purchase invoices with purchase orders/DCs where applicable. Maintain supplier-wise purchase records. Identify duplicate or incorrect invoices. 3.
Accounts
ReceivableMaintain customer-wise outstanding balances.
Track
Due and Overdue payments. Prepare daily/weekly outstanding reports. Follow up with customers for payment when required. Record receipts immediately and accurately. Reconcile customer statements. 4.
Accounts
PayableMaintain supplier-wise outstanding payments. Prepare payment due lists. Verify invoices before payment. Record supplier payments and reconcile supplier accounts.
- GST &
- ComplianceMaintain proper GST records.
Coordinate with the CA/tax consultant for: GSTR-1 GSTR-3B GSTR-2B reconciliation E-invoicing, wherever applicable E-way bills, wherever applicable Ensure accounting entries are completed before GST filing deadlines. Provide required reports/documents to the CA.
- Bank &
- CashRecord bank transactions. Perform regular bank reconciliation. Maintain cash book. Verify UPI, bank transfers and other receipts. Identify unreconciled or unidentified transactions.
- Stock &
- ERP CoordinationCoordinate with the store/warehouse team regarding stock-related documents. Ensure purchase, sales, return and stock-transfer entries are properly recorded. Maintain discipline in ERP entries. Report discrepancies between physical documents and system records. Assist in stock reconciliation when required.
- Customer &
- Supplier ReconciliationRegularly reconcile customer and supplier ledgers. Identify differences between our books and statements. Resolve missing invoices, receipts, credit notes and payment entries.
- Daily MIS / Management ReportsPrepare reports such as:
Daily sales Daily collection Customer outstanding Supplier outstanding Purchase summary Sales summary Cash/bank position GST-related data Pending invoices/entries Other reports required by management Required SkillsGood knowledge of accounting principles. Strong knowledge of Tally/ERP software . Good Excel skills. Knowledge of GST and Indian taxation. Positive understanding of receivables and payables. Ability to reconcile accounts. Good numerical accuracy. Good documentation and filing habits. Ability to identify accounting mistakes independently.
